As a teacher on Schola you have two distinct areas depending on your duties: Teaching (your subject assignments) and My classes (your form class). Both appear in the sidebar when you sign in.
Teaching
Teaching lists every subject-class combination you are assigned to as a subject teacher. They appear as cards grouped by class.
Each card shows:
- The class name and total student count.
- Each subject you teach in that class as a clickable row.
Click a subject row to open the subject score sheet and lesson editor for that class. From there you can enter scores, author lesson notes, and manage CBT exams.
If you are not assigned as a subject teacher to any class, Teaching will be empty.
My classes
My classes lists every class for which you are the designated form teacher. Each class appears as a card showing the class name, its initials avatar, and the number of enrolled students. Terminal-year classes carry a Terminal badge.
Click a class card to open the full form-teacher hub for that class.
If you are not a form teacher for any class, My classes will show nothing here.
Which page do I need?
| You want to… | Go to |
|---|---|
| Enter scores or write lesson notes | Teaching → pick the subject |
| See who is in your form class | My classes → open the class → Roster tab |
| Mark daily attendance | My classes → open the class → Attendance tab |
| View and fill in report cards | My classes → open the class → Broadsheet → Fill report cards |
| Monitor fee status for your form class | My classes → open the class → Fees tab |
| Create or run CBT exams | CBT in the sidebar |
